turbomoose Posted October 28, 2008 Author Report Share Posted October 28, 2008 Dave when I first replaced everything that stupid cross bolt under the rubber bump stop at the top of the strut tower came loose. I tightened it, and it cured a rattle. Double check yours. If there's ANY play between the rubber spring seat and that cross bolt, the cross bolt is loose.I can't wait to fix this. turbomoose Posted October 29, 2008 Author Report Share Posted October 29, 2008 HEY DAVIT So I get home from work and decide to take pics of that cross bolt. AND to make sure it's still tight. WELL. It wasn't tight, but snug.SO I removed everything, cleaned up the threads, got my tools and made sure it'd never back out on its own again. This was the reason why I was having suspension rattles over bumps. But this didn't fix my current noise. So double check yours. It may be loose.
